Ingrid Flom is a part of the dispute resolution and litigation team.
Ingrid assists clients across various legal fields and industries. She holds a master’s degree in law from the University of Oslo and wrote her master’s thesis on the legal requirement of «substantive connection» between sequence requirements in zoning plans and development. As part of her degree, she took various EU law subjects during an exchange stay at Leiden University.
